At AES, we are looking for a person to fill the role of **Senior SCADA \& Control Engineer** to join our team. **Work Location:** Nueva Torre Santa María, Santiago, or Antofagasta, Chile. **Work Mode:** Hybrid, administrative schedule, with availability to conduct periodic site visits to plants and assets located across various regions of the country. The person in this role will be responsible for leading and ensuring specialized technical support for SCADA, control, and telecommunications systems of renewable generation assets, guaranteeing their availability, reliability, operational continuity, and security. Additionally, they will play a key role in resolving complex issues, investigating critical events, ensuring regulatory compliance, and implementing technological improvements to optimize asset performance and strengthen remote monitoring, control, and operations processes. They will act as a cross-functional technical reference, promoting standardization, continuous improvement, and the transformation of operational data into strategic information for decision-making. **Responsibilities:** * Lead technical support for SCADA, PPC, control, telecommunications, and industrial network systems of renewable assets. * Ensure the availability, integrity, and reliability of monitoring and control systems, as well as critical communications for remote operations. * Lead diagnostics and analysis of complex failures, identifying root causes and defining corrective and preventive actions. * Manage engineering studies related to control systems, telecommunications, OT cybersecurity, and asset integration. * Ensure compliance with regulatory standards and the quality of information reported to external agencies. * Supervise the performance of industrial networks, communication loops, and SCADA systems. * Implement and strengthen industrial cybersecurity controls across operational networks and platforms. * Participate in commissioning and integration of new assets into centralized operations, verifying control systems, communications, and monitoring. * Provide technical support for CAPEX and OPEX initiatives related to operations and maintenance. * Prepare technical reports and executive summaries to support decision-making. * Drive continuous improvement, standardization, and adoption of new technologies. * Collaborate closely with Operations, Engineering, IT/OT, Cybersecurity, Asset Management, and strategic vendors. **Requirements:** * Bachelor’s or Professional Degree in Electrical Engineering, Electronics, Automation, Industrial Control, or related fields. * Minimum 7 years of experience in SCADA, control, automation, or industrial systems associated with electric power generation. * Experience in operation and maintenance of renewable assets, ideally solar and BESS systems. * Experience with SCADA, PPC, and industrial control systems. * Experience in analyzing complex failures and conducting root cause analysis (RCA). * Experience in commissioning, start-up, and integration of control and telecommunications systems. * Knowledge of OT cybersecurity and best practices for industrial environments. * Experience interfacing with OEMs, system integrators, contractors, and multidisciplinary teams. * Availability for occasional travel to plants and projects within Chile. * Valid Class B driver’s license. * Strong analytical capability, results orientation, and ability to solve complex problems. * Excellent communication, coordination, and collaborative teamwork skills. **This position is also open to persons with disabilities, under Law No. 21\.015 on Labor Inclusion.**
